Health Benefits

Mangoes and coconut water are not only delicious but also packed with health benefits. Mangoes are an excellent source of vitamin C, which boosts immunity and promotes healthy skin. They also contain vitamin A, essential for eye health, and dietary fiber, which aids digestion. Coconut water, on the other hand, is a natural hydrator, rich in electrolytes like potassium and magnesium. It helps replenish lost fluids and minerals, making it an ideal post-workout drink. Together, these ingredients create a powerhouse smoothie that supports overall well-being.

Tips for the Perfect Mango Coconut Water Smoothie

To ensure the best taste and texture, choose ripe mangoes that yield slightly when gently pressed. Peel and cube the mangoes, discarding the pit. For a thicker consistency, freeze the mango cubes for at least an hour before blending. When selecting coconut water, opt for pure, unsweetened varieties to avoid added sugars. If you prefer a colder smoothie, add a few ice cubes to the blender. Adjust the amount of coconut water to achieve your desired consistency – more for a thinner smoothie, less for a thicker one.

To make this delicious smoothie, you’ll need:

Ingredients

  • 2 ripe mangoes, peeled and cubed

  • 1 cup coconut water

  • 1/2 cup ice cubes (optional)

  • Fresh mint leaves for garnish

Directions

  • Add the mango cubes and coconut water to a blender.
  • If desired, add ice cubes for a colder smoothie.
  • Blend the ingredients until smooth and creamy.
  • Pour the smoothie into glasses and garnish with fresh mint leaves.
  • Serve immediately and enjoy!

Recipe Details and Cooking Tips

This Mango Coconut Water Smoothie recipe is a breeze to make and requires minimal preparation time. The key to a delicious smoothie lies in the quality of the ingredients. Make sure to choose ripe, sweet mangoes for the best flavor. If your mangoes are not quite ripe, you can add a touch of honey to enhance the sweetness. Blending the ingredients until smooth ensures a creamy texture without any lumps. If you prefer a thinner consistency, gradually add more coconut water until you achieve the desired result.

The Benefits of Coconut Water

Coconut water has gained popularity in recent years due to its numerous health benefits. It is a low-calorie, natural beverage that is incredibly hydrating. Coconut water contains essential electrolytes like potassium, magnesium, and sodium, which help regulate fluid balance in the body. It is also a good source of antioxidants, which protect cells from damage caused by free radicals. Drinking coconut water can help replenish lost fluids after exercise, support digestion, and even promote glowing skin.

Variations and Tips

Feel free to customize this Mango Coconut Water Smoothie recipe to suit your taste preferences. If you like a creamier smoothie, add a scoop of plain Greek yogurt or a splash of coconut milk. For a tropical twist, blend in a handful of pineapple chunks or a ripe banana. If you’re looking to boost the nutritional value, consider adding a handful of spinach or kale leaves – the sweet mango flavor will mask any bitterness from the greens. To make the smoothie more filling, include a scoop of your favorite protein powder or a tablespoon of chia seeds.

Nutritional Information

One serving of this Mango Coconut Water Smoothie (based on the recipe above) contains approximately:

  • Calories: 150
  • Fat: 1g
  • Carbohydrates: 37g
  • Fiber: 4g
  • Sugar: 31g
  • Protein: 2g
  • Vitamin C: 60% of the Daily Value (DV)
  • Vitamin A: 25% of the DV
  • Potassium: 15% of the DV

*Note: Nutritional information may vary slightly based on the specific ingredients used and serving size.
